Is water an emergent property?
Due to the extensive hydrogen bonding, water has some emergent properties that impact life on Earth in many ways. These include: Cohesion, Adhesion, High surface tension, High specific heat, High Heat of vaporization, and the fact that ice floats (Ice is less dense as a solid than liquid water).

Which is a common phenomenon exhibited by living and non-living organisms to show the feature of growth?
The common feature of nonliving and living objects to represent growth is increase in the body mass as non-living objects also grow if we take increase, in body mass as criterion for growth, e.g., mountains and boulder also grows by accumulation of material on surface.

What are living factors called?
Biotic components, or biotic factors, can be described as any living component that affects another organism or shapes the ecosystem. This includes both animals that consume other organisms within their ecosystem, and the organism that is being consumed.
What do you call the non-living things in the ecosystem?
All non-living components of an ecosystem, such as atmospheric conditions and water resources, are called abiotic components.
